  1. 9th Class Result: An In-Depth Analysis and Guide The announcement of the 9th class result is a significant milestone for students in Pakistan. This event marks the transition from basic education to higher secondary education, shaping the academic and career paths of young learners. The 9th class result 2024, released by various educational boards across Pakistan, provides a comprehensive overview of student performance. In this article, we delve into the statistics, procedures for paper rechecking, supplementary exams, result cancellation, corrections in result cards or certificates, and the process for board migration/NOC. 9th Class Result 2024 Overview In 2024, the results for the 9th class were announced by several boards including the Punjab Boards, Sindh Boards,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Boards, and Balochistan Boards. The overall pass percentage saw a slight increase compared to previous years, indicating an improvement in the educational standards and efforts of students and teachers alike. Key Statistics: ● Punjab Boards (e.g., BISE Lahore, BISE Rawalpindi): The pass percentage stood at 72%, with a total of 650,000 students appearing for the exams. Sindh Boards (e.g., BISE Karachi, BISE Sukkur): A pass percentage of 68% was recorded, with approximately 300,000 students taking the exams.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Boards (e.g., BISE Peshawar, BISE Abbottabad): The pass rate was 70%, with 200,000 students appearing. Balochistan Boards (e.g., BISE Quetta): A pass percentage of 65% was noted, with 50,000 students participating. ● ● ● Paper Rechecking For students who believe their papers were not evaluated correctly, all educational boards offer a rechecking facility. This process involves the re-evaluation of the answer sheets to ensure that all answers have been marked and totaled correctly. Procedure: 1. Application: Students must apply for rechecking within 15 days of the result announcement. 2. Fee: A nominal fee is charged per subject, which varies across different boards. 3. Outcome: The rechecking results are usually declared within 20-30 days of the application. Supplementary Exams

  2. Supplementary exams provide an opportunity for students who did not pass one or more subjects in the main exams. These exams are typically held a few months after the main result announcement. Key Points: ● Application Deadline: Students need to apply within a specified period, usually 30 days after the main results are announced. Preparation Time: Students are given a few months to prepare for these exams. Fee Structure: Each board has its own fee structure for supplementary exams. ● ● Result Cancellation In certain cases, students may need to cancel their result due to various reasons such as dissatisfaction with their marks or opting for different subjects. Process: 1. Application Submission: A formal application must be submitted to the board's office. 2. Fee: A cancellation fee is applicable. 3. Reappearing: Students can reappear in the next examination session. Corrections in Result Card/Certificate Errors in the result card or certificate can occur, and correcting them is crucial for future academic and career opportunities. Steps for Correction: 1. Application: Submit an application along with a copy of the original result card. 2. Supporting Documents: Provide necessary documents such as birth certificate, previous educational records, etc. 3. Processing Time: Corrections are typically processed within 2-4 weeks. Board Migration/NOC Students wishing to transfer from one board to another need to obtain a No Objection Certificate (NOC). Procedure: 1. Application: Submit an application for NOC to the current board. 2. Fee: A processing fee is required. 3. Documents: Provide all necessary documents including the previous board's result card, migration certificate, and a letter from the new board.
